Carbon Footprints
Weve left a lot of footprints,
In walking all about.
That muddy ditch just didnt seem,
To want to let us out.
Then getting past the darkling seas,
Was also quite a trek,
Though sandy beaches still evoke,
The feeling, What the Heck!
It was in heading northward,
Our fate became enmeshed,
With bonfires for our vanities,
And for the way were fleshed.
Without a warming pelt, you see,
We had to borrow some.
We got it as a dinner gift,
Dont ask us where its from.
The borrowed sunlight we uncorked,
Made many a cheerful eve,
And sunwarmth glowing through the night,
Sustained us, I believe.
I fear we made a mess of things,
The cave floor was a fright.
The darkness we left scattered there,
Was but the ash of night.
And though we left some footprints,
Were not the only ones,
We followed a fiery pillar,
And smoke across desert suns.
Fire even came with instructions,
From a bush on a mountain top,
So, though we leave carbon footprints,
By God! We arent going to stop!
NicknamedBob . . . . . February 16, 2008

Join The Choir
I will sing of the mercies of the Lord forever; with my mouth will I make known Your faithfulness to all generations. Psalm 89:1
Ill never forget the first time I saw the Brooklyn Tabernacle Choir in concert. Nearly 200 people who had been redeemed out of the bowels of Brooklynformer crack addicts and prostitutes includedsang their hearts out to God. Their faces glistened with tears running down their cheeks as they sang about Gods work of redemption and forgiveness in their lives.
As I watched them, I felt somewhat shortchanged. Since I was saved when I was 6, I didnt feel the same depth of gratefulness that they displayed as they sang about the dramatic rescue God had provided for them. I was saved from things like biting my sisternot exactly a significant testimony!
Then the Spirit reminded me that if He had not rescued me when I was young, who knows where my life would be today? What destructive paths would I have stumbled down if He had not been teaching me qualities like servanthood and self-control?
It became clear that I too am a great debtor to His grace. Its not only what we are saved out of but what we have been saved from that makes our hearts worthy of a spot in the chorus of the redeemed. Anyone who receives Jesus as Savior is welcome to join in the choir of praise: I will sing of the mercies of the Lord forever (Ps. 89:1).
Hes been faithful, faithful to me;
Looking back, His love and mercy I see.
Though in my heart Ive questioned, even failed to believe,
Hes been faithful, faithful to me. Cymbala
Praise flows freely from the choir of the redeemed.

Present, Tense!
Being in the present, is not as it would seem,
For many folks spend waking hours, as if theyre in a dream,
With an idiot behind you, who drives a mean machine,
When you are at a red light, as soon as it turns green.
Youre living in the past, thinks he, who seeks to get around,
An obstruction in his driving two more blocks across the town.
The present is so difficult, thats why they call it tense,
Id like to list some items you can use in your defense.
The past is where contentment lies, as much as you have got,
For those who think the Future will bring joy, well, it may not.
We cannot know the turning that the wheels of fate may hold,
Although we know the choice of dying young, or growing old.
The things you are, are written there, those things that you have done,
Unlike the possibilities which must await another sun.
In the Futures where you bank your hopeful dreams that are to come,
Where they will be your guides out of the past that you are from.
The middle ground is narrow, and fleeting in its flight,
From promises at morning time up to regrets at night.
With Time compressing to this point it seems unfair somehow,
That you have only got Today to get so many things done Now.
NicknamedBob . . . . . . . . . . . . August 4, 2004
